    I'm actually getting a Zalman notebook cooler. All the reviews of it sound pretty good to me :p

    I was thinking of getting a Vantec at one point, until I read this review..

    "Does the Vantec LapCool4 LPC-402 cool your notebook? Yes! But it has nothing to do with the fan. It has EVERYTHING to do with the fact that your notebook is elevated enough for cool air to get underneath. So if you can do this with something else, like stuff found around the house, for less money, you might as well pass on the LapCool4."

    http://www.jonnyguru.com/review_details.php?id=109

    I'm not sure what fanless cooler was reviewed on this site, but anyway I know Nexus makes one with heatpipes. Not sure how good it is though. And I believe Thermaltake makes one that looks like a pillow that provides a few degrees drop in temperature.
